Ep 66: Courtney Young

Soil to Soul — Courtney Young on Farming, Flour & Finding Purpose
Today’s guest is Courtney Young — farmer, flour miller, environmentalist, and all-round powerhouse weaving together the threads of land, food, and wellbeing.

From a childhood by the ocean to studying environmental science, Courtney’s journey has taken many turns — including falling in love, becoming a certified organic farmer, and starting Woodstock Flour with her partner.

She opens up about the challenges of postnatal depression and the healing power of connection — to community, to land, and to purpose.

We dive into her work with regenerative ag leader Nicole Masters, supporting farmers to rebuild soil health and restore ecosystems from the ground up.

For Courtney, food should nourish more than just our bodies — it should taste good, care for the land, and reconnect us with culture.
